I recently updated to One UI 3.1 on my Galaxy S10+ and noticed I no longer have the chat option in Samsung Messages. It was working previously using Telstra's RCS service. I've done a factory reset and restart, also installed Google Messages which use to be a trick to activate the option in Samsung Messages. My preferred messaging app is Samsung's stock app. Anyone had this issue and know how to fix it?

Hi again Jez70,

 

This issue has been reported to Google, but it is difficult to fix or change on Samsung's side. When Google resolves issue, we will update apk to this model immediately.

Please check again after taking each of the below steps.

 

1. Settings > Biometrics and security > Other security settings > Device admin apps > Find My Device > disable


2. Settings > Apps > Google play services > More option > Uninstall updates


3. Settings > Google > Select question mark in upper right corner (or more > Help & feedback) > more > View in Google Play Store > Update
(or Chrome > open google.com > Search 'Play Services' > Select 'Play Services' update page > Install


4. Settings> Application > Google Play Services > Storage > Manage Storage > Clear cache, clear all data


5. Settings > Biometrics and security > Other security settings > Device admin apps > Find My Device > enable


6. Reboot

 

These steps are temporary solutions until an update is released. Let me know if any of these help!
